Types of Play in Early Childhood Education

Different types of play are fundamental to understanding how young children learn through play-based activities. Each type serves specific developmental purposes and supports various skills.

Sensorimotor play involves physical activity such as crawling, touching, and manipulating objects. This form of play helps children develop their motor skills, coordination, and understanding of the environment. It is particularly prominent during the early years.

Imaginative or pretend play encourages children to use their creativity by acting out scenarios, roles, or stories. This type enhances language development, emotional regulation, and social skills as children practice perspective-taking and cooperation.

Constructive play includes activities like building with blocks, drawing, or assembling puzzles. It promotes problem-solving, fine motor skills, and cognitive development, fostering the child’s ability to plan and execute tasks.

Finally, social play involves interactions with peers, such as playing tag or participating in group activities. This play type is vital for developing communication, negotiation skills, and social understanding in early childhood education settings.

Case Studies and Successful Models of Play-Based Learning

Several educational institutions have successfully implemented play-based learning models, serving as effective case studies. For instance, the Reggio Emilia approach emphasizes child-led exploration and collaborative projects, fostering curiosity and social skills. This model demonstrates that environments encouraging self-directed play can enhance cognitive development.

Another example is the HighScope Perry Preschool Project, which integrates active learning and intentional teaching strategies. It highlights how combining structured play with classroom routines supports both academic and developmental milestones. Such programs underscore the importance of intentional design in play-based learning environments.

Additionally, some early childhood programs incorporate outdoor and nature-based play models, emphasizing physical activity and environmental awareness. These models have shown positive impacts on motor skills, creativity, and emotional regulation. Case studies from these models validate the versatile benefits of implementing diverse play strategies within early education settings.

These successful models exemplify how carefully designed play-based learning frameworks can lead to meaningful developmental outcomes, providing valuable insights for educators aiming to adopt or adapt such approaches.
